Switching Models & Providers
How to switch between AI models and providers in FiveForge Desktop. Provider picker, model picker, and automatic fallback.
Switching Models
You can change models at any time during a session to better suit your current task.
How to Switch
Open the provider dropdown
Click the provider pill in the chat input area to open the provider dropdown.
Select a provider
Select a different provider if desired (FiveForge AI or Open Models).
Pick a model
Use the model picker to choose a specific model within the selected provider.
Automatic Fallback
If a model hits its rate limit, FiveForge will automatically fall back to an available model. You will see a notification when this occurs.
Cooldown Period
When a model is rate-limited, there is approximately a 25-minute cooldown before it becomes available again. During this time, use a different model or wait for the cooldown to expire.
History Preservation
Your conversation history is fully preserved when switching models. The AI continues with the full context of your previous messages.
